LG not pulling out of the plasma TV market after all

By Jeff Baker - 03/02/2009 9:53:55 PM


We first got wind of LG potentially pulling out of the plasma TV race last month, but it seems that rumor’s been squashed.

Pocket-lint has recently gotten word that LG has officially denied that they are to stop making plasma TVs. In fact, LG is expecing to sell 3,000,000+ plasmas in 2009 alone and will shift their focus to the high end market of 50+ inches.

They even have 2 60 inch models on the way, phew.
